Restrict length of repo description on repolist page
If any repo has a very long description, all repos suffer since the repo-links in the right-most column gets pushed out of sight. Fix it by introducing max-repodesc-length parameter in cgitrc, and default to 60 chars. Signed-off-by: Lars Hjemli <hjemli@gmail.com>
